Initial Consultation & Creative Direction

We begin every large-scale project with a consultation to understand the overall design goals of the project. We invite designers, architects, real estate professionals, and builders to share the styles, themes, and subject matter that align with their concept.
Our team is highly experienced in working across a range of styles—from serene landscapes and abstract compositions to classic portraiture and minimalist design. The goal is always to provide artwork that enhances and elevates the environment, not distract from it.

Color Matching & Spatial Integration

Color is critical in this process. We are capable of matching custom color palettes provided by interior designers or project leads to ensure that each piece appears as if it were created specifically for the space it hangs in.
With accurate color referencing and careful adjustment, we are able to produce finished prints that harmonize with existing furnishings, textures, and lighting. The results are cohesive and intentional—pieces that feel native to their environments.

Style Definition & Artwork Development

As with all custom work, we start by asking for a clear description of the desired art style, along with any supporting imagery or palette samples from the finished or planned spaces.  Next, we discuss sizing so that finished art fills your space completely and professionally.
From there, we create and present a set of original compositions for review. Once the customer chooses a style, our artists finalize the work with close attention to every detail, refining and adjusting as needed before preparing the pieces for production.

Sizing, Pricing & Production

Finished prints can be produced at sizes up to 40 inches wide by 60 inches tall (or reversed), with custom sizing options available for unique spaces or framing requirements (additional pricing required).
Once the final dimensions and quantities are confirmed, Studio B Fine Art will provide pricing based on volume and scale, with flexible purchasing options for large orders.
